New Delhi, Oct 31 (IANS) President Draupadi Murmu on Friday paid tribute to India’s first Deputy Prime Minister and ‘Iron Man’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el on his 150th birth anniversary, which was observed as Rashtriya Ekta Diwas (National Unity Day) across the country.
In a post on Twitter, President Murmu wrote, “On the birth anniversary of the ‘Iron Man’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el, I extend my warm wishes to all my fellow citizens. Sardar Patel was a great patriot, visionary leader and nation-builder, who accomplished the historic task of uniting the country through his unwavering resolve, indomitable courage and skillful leadership. His dedication and spirit of national service serves as an inspiration to all of us. Let us unite on the occasion of ‘National Unity Day’ Let us resolve together to build a strong, harmonious and excellent India.”
The President also paid floral tributes to Sardar Patel at a function held in New Delhi.
Prime Minister Narendra Modi paid tribute to the Iron Man, calling him the architect of India’s unity.
“India pays tribute to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el on his 150th birth anniversary. He was the driving force behind the unification of India, thus shaping the destiny of our country in its formative years. His unwavering commitment to national integrity, good governance and public service has continued to inspire generations. We also reaffirm our collective resolve to live up to his vision of a united, strong and self-reliant India,” the Prime Minister posted on Twitter.
In a video message, the Prime Minister said, “Sardar Patel had the unique ability to unite people, even those with whom he had ideological differences. He observed and tested every little thing and dedicated his life to the unity of the nation. He united the people of India with the freedom movement, worked to merge the princely states into our country and awakened the mantra of unity in diversity among all Indians.”
Union Home Minister Amit Shah, Defense Minister Rajnath Singh and External Affairs Minister S Jaishankar also paid tribute.
Amit Shah wrote on Twitter, “On behalf of a grateful nation, I pay tribute to the Iron Man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el ji, a symbol of national unity, integrity and empowerment of farmers, on the occasion of his birth anniversary.”
Defense Minister Rajnath Singh said, “He united not just the regions but the soul of India, shaping the foundation of our national unity and strength.”
External Affairs Minister S Jaishankar also posted, “I pay tribute to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el on his 150th birth anniversary. On #NationalUnityDay, the nation values his vision and leadership that secured our unity and integrity. We also deeply cherish his contribution as a freedom fighter and an ideal administrator.”
Across India, the day is celebrated with Run for Unity events and celebrations celebrating Patel’s enduring legacy as the unifier of modern India.
